Transcriptomic profiling of myeloid cells from secondary lymphoid organs (lymph nodes and tonsils) from lymphoma patients and controls.
Despite their recognized impact on the pathogenesis and prognosis of B-cell lymphoma, tumor-associated macrophages (TAM) have not been extensively explored in diffuse large B-cell lymphoma (DLBCL) and follicular lymphoma (FL). We investigated mononuclear phagocyte (MNP) heterogeneity using single cell RNA sequencing (scRNAseq) in B-cell lymphoma lymph nodes compared to reactive secondary lymphoid organs (lymph nodes and tonsils).
